Hi Devan,

Handing over before my leave: the quiet room on the top floor of Marlow House got a new lock fitted Tuesday. Old badges don't work on it yet, so facilities folks use the keypad for now. Cleaners have been briefed. Keep the booking sheet by the door updated. The keypad code is below.

staff pass of kageg-yageg = bdg-QUNIL-00092

**Ticket: Nightly backfill scheduler skips DST boundary runs**

The Lanternfall backfill scheduler silently dropped two nightly runs when clocks shifted in the Veltmere region. Cron expressions resolve against local time instead of UTC, so the 02:30 slot never fired. Proposed fix: pin all backfill triggers to UTC and add a missed-run detector. Marta has a patch in review. The affected build is identified below.

session token of kagup-hahaf = htk3_2b8

### Nightly Backfill Scheduler

The Duskrunner scheduler kicks off data backfills at 02:00 local time and retries failed partitions twice. Support can check run status on the Duskrunner dashboard; a red tile means manual intervention is needed. Don't requeue jobs yourself — that can duplicate partitions. For requeues or stuck runs, write to the data operations desk.

alerts address for kafof-bagag: kasael@olvarqdyn.corp